首先通过系统设置查看Wi-Fi连接详情,检查IP地址、子网掩码、路由器和DNS;其次使用网络诊断工具获取连接状态并检测问题;最后通过终端命令ifconfig和netstat查询全面的网络配置信息。

如果您尝试访问某个网站,但服务器无法访问,则可能是由于网络连接的配置信息存在问题。通过查看网络连接的详细信息,可以检查IP地址、子网掩码、路由器和DNS等关键参数是否正确。
本文运行环境:MacBook Pro,macOS Sonoma
一、通过系统设置查看Wi-Fi连接详情
此方法可以直接在系统偏好设置中查看当前Wi-Fi连接的IP地址、子网掩码、路由器和DNS服务器等信息,适用于快速诊断无线网络问题。
1、点击屏幕左上角的苹果菜单,选择“系统设置”。
2、在左侧边栏中点击“网络”,进入网络设置界面。
3、在左侧列表中选择已连接的Wi-Fi服务,点击右侧的“详细信息”按钮。
4、在弹出的窗口中切换到“TCP/IP”标签页,即可查看IPv4 地址、子网掩码、路由器地址和DNS服务器等信息。
二、使用网络诊断工具获取连接状态
该方法利用macOS内置的网络诊断功能,不仅能显示连接信息,还能检测并尝试修复常见的网络问题。
1、在“系统设置”的“网络”界面中,选中当前使用的网络连接(如Wi-Fi)。
2、点击右下角的“更多选项”按钮(三个圆点),然后选择“打开网络诊断”。
3、按照向导提示进行操作,工具会自动收集当前网络的连接信息并进行分析。
4、在诊断过程中,您可以查看网络接口状态、IP配置、路由表和名称服务器等详细数据。
三、通过终端命令查询网络配置
使用终端命令可以获取最全面的网络接口信息,包括所有活动和非活动的网络适配器配置,适合高级用户进行深入排查。
1、打开“应用程序”中的“实用工具”文件夹,启动“终端”应用。
2、输入命令 ifconfig 并回车,系统将列出所有网络接口的详细配置。
3、查找以“en0”或“en1”开头的条目(通常代表Wi-Fi或以太网),查看其“inet”字段获取IP地址,“netmask”字段获取子网掩码。
4、输入命令 netstat -nr | grep default 可查看默认路由(网关)地址。

路由网













